Apple Bars
  1. Preheat the oven to 350°. Place the salt and 2 cups flour in a food processor and pulse until blended. Add 1 cup butter and pulse until the butter is the size of peas. While pulsing, add just enough ice water to form moist crumbs.

  2. Press the mixture onto the bottom of a greased 13x9-inch baking pan. Bake until the edges are lightly browned, for about 20 t0 25 minutes. Cool on a wire rack. Editor's Tip: Keep in mind that the bake time for this recipe may vary depending on your oven. Be sure to keep a close watch on these bars, especially toward the end of the baking process.

  3. In a large bowl, combine the apples, 1 cup sugar and cinnamon; toss to coat. Spoon over the crust. Place the remaining flour, butter and sugar in the food processor and pulse until coarse crumbs form. Sprinkle over the apples.

  4. Bake until golden brown and the apples are tender (60 to 70 minutes). Let cool completely on a wire rack. Cut into bars. Editor's Tip: Line the pan with parchment paper to make it easier to get the baked bars out.
